New York v. Conyers
449 U.S. 809, 101 S. Ct. 56
Supreme Court of the United States·Decided October 6, 1980·No. No. 79-1751·Published·Cited by 11 cases
Opinion
Ct. App. N. Y. Motion of respondent for leave to proceed in forma pauperis and certiorari granted. Judgment vacated and case remanded for further consideration in light of Jenkins v. Anderson, 447 U. S. 231 (1980).
